Consider faster memory. DDR5-6000 CL30 or faster. Perhaps https://www.amazon.ae/G-SKILL-Ripjaws-CL30-40-40-96-Desktop-Computer/dp/B09Y16CDLG/ref=sr_1_3?crid=3QUYC1QOQ6NJ9&keywords=F5-6000J3040F16GX2-RS5K&qid=1702508600&sprefix=f5-6000j3040f16gx2-rs5k%2Caps%2C964&sr=8-3&th=1.

 

I suggest that you get an ATX 3.0 compliant PSU. Thermaltake GF3, Seasonic Focus GX-850 ATX 3.0, Corsair RM850e, etc.

 

There should be no need for the additional thermal compound. New CPU coolers include a small tube or preapplied patch of compound.

 

The motherboard is mATX. It will look odd in an ATX case. Consider an mATX case. Perhaps https://www.amazon.ae/DeepCool-CC360-RGB-ATX-R-CC360-BKAPM3-G-1/dp/B0C4V9Q81V/ref=sr_1_1?crid=107FZYDJTYZDE&keywords=Cc360&qid=1702509323&sprefix=cc360%2Caps%2C921&sr=8-1.
